In today’s hybrid work culture, ensuring secure and seamless access to data across cloud platforms like Microsoft 365 for Business has become a top priority for organizations. As cyber threats rise in frequency and complexity, adopting stringent security protocols — including multi-factor authentication (2FA/MFA) — is no longer optional. But with newer security controls also comes the challenge of legacy compatibility. Microsoft’s conditional access policies, when not properly configured, can block legacy email clients, causing confusion and downtime for users.
TLDR: Enforcing multi-factor authentication in Microsoft 365 for Business can inadvertently block access from legacy email clients (such as older versions of Outlook or native mobile mail apps) that don’t support modern authentication protocols. This results in failed login attempts and disrupted workflows. The issue can be resolved by fine-tuning Conditional Access Policies in Azure Active Directory to either block or allow legacy authentication where appropriate. This article walks you through why the issue occurs and how to apply a thoughtful, secure policy fix.
Microsoft has been actively working to deprecate legacy authentication protocols — such as IMAP, POP3, SMTP Basic, and older versions of MAPI — primarily because they do not support modern authentication methods like OAuth 2.0. Legacy authentication is inherently insecure and cannot enforce multi-factor authentication, making it a favorite attack vector for malicious actors.
When an organization enables 2FA in Microsoft 365 but allows logins using legacy clients, authentication might fail silently or result in persistent login issues. For instance, users trying to access emails through older clients (e.g., pre-2016 versions of Outlook or the native iOS mail app) report “password incorrect” even though their credentials are valid. The underlying cause is these clients’ inability to process MFA prompts.

Microsoft gives administrators fine-grained control over access permissions through Conditional Access (CA). By tailoring CA policies intelligently, you can restrict legacy authentication where needed and allow exemptions if essential systems depend on it. The key lies in understanding where legacy authentication is used and to whom it should be applied — or not.
